  • Refrigerator Not Dispensing Water or ice? Find Out Why

    If your refrigerator is not dispensing water or ice, it can be frustrating and inconvenient. Here are some common reasons why this may be happening: Clogged water filter A clogged water filter can prevent water from flowing through the dispenser. Faulty water inlet valve A faulty water inlet valve can prevent water from flowing through the ice maker and water dispenser. Damaged dispenser motor A damaged dispenser motor may not be able to function properly and dispense water or ice. Frozen water line A frozen water line can prevent water from flowing through the ice maker and water dispenser. Electrical problems Electrical problems such as a blown fuse, tripped circuit breaker, or damaged wiring can also cause the dispenser to stop working. In conclusion, if your refrigerator is not dispensing water or ice , it's important to identify the cause and address it promptly. By understanding these common issues, you can take the necessary steps to fix the problem and keep your refrigerator functioning properly.   • The Lemon and Ice Garbage Disposal Hack You Need to Try

    The Lemon and Ice Garbage Disposal Hack You Need to Try Garbage disposals are a handy tool for keeping your kitchen clean and tidy, but they can also become quite smelly and clogged over time. Fortunately, there's a simple and natural solution that can help to clean and deodorize your disposal: lemons and ice! Yes, you read that right: lemons and ice are the secret ingredients to a fresh and clean garbage disposal. Here's how it works Lemons and Ice The Lemon and Ice Garbage Disposal Hack You Need to Try First, cut a lemon into small pieces and drop them into the disposa l. The acid in the lemon will help to break down any grease or food particles that have accumulated in the disposal, while the fresh citrus scent will leave your kitchen smelling clean and inviting. Next, turn on the cold water and add a handful of ice cubes to the disposal. The ice will help to dislodge any debris that may be stuck to the blades, while also providing a gentle scrubbing action that will leave the blades looking shiny and new. Finally, let the disposal run for a few seconds to ensure that all of the debris has been flushed away. Voila! Your garbage disposal is now clean, fresh, and ready for action. Not only is this natural cleaning hack effective and eco-friendly, it's also incredibly affordable. Lemons and ice are inexpensive and easy to find at your local grocery store, making this a budget-friendly solution that anyone can try. So next time your garbage disposal is in need of a refresher, reach for some lemons and ice and give this simple hack a try. Your kitchen (and your nose) will thank you!   • Why Using h.e Soaps in Your h.e Washing Machine Matters

    As more and more homeowners switch to high-efficiency (HE) washing machines, it's important to remember that these machines require a specific type of detergent. Using the wrong type of detergent in your HE washer can not only reduce the machine's efficiency but also damage your clothes. So why is it important to use HE soaps when the machine specifies to? Let's take a closer look. What are HE washing machines? HE washing machines are designed to use less water and energy than traditional washers, making them a more environmentally friendly option. These machines use a tumbling action to clean clothes, rather than a central agitator, which also helps reduce wear and tear on clothing. HE washing machines are also more efficient when paired with HE laundry detergents, which are specially formulated to work in these machines. Why use HE soaps in HE washing machines? HE laundry detergents are designed to be low-sudsing, which means they create less foam than traditional detergents. This is important because HE washing machines use less water than traditional washers, and too much foam can actually reduce their efficiency. In addition to creating less foam, HE detergents are also formulated to dissolve quickly and completely in water, which helps ensure that they don't leave behind any residue on your clothes. This is important because any leftover detergent can cause skin irritation and damage your clothes over time. Using traditional laundry detergents in an HE washing machine can cause excessive sudsing and result in detergent buildup. This can lead to reduced efficiency, odors, and even damage to the machine itself. The benefits of using HE soaps in HE washing machines Using HE laundry detergents in your HE washing machine offers several benefits: Saves money: HE laundry detergents are concentrated, meaning you only need to use a small amount per load. This can help you save money in the long run compared to traditional detergents. Protects your clothes: HE laundry detergents are specially formulated to be gentle on clothing and reduce wear and tear. They also don't leave behind any residue, which can cause damage to fabrics over time. Environmentally friendly: HE washing machines are already more environmentally friendly than traditional washers, but using HE detergents can help further reduce your energy and water consumption. In conclusion, using HE soaps when the machine specifies to is important for maintaining the efficiency of your HE washing machine and protecting your clothes. By choosing an HE laundry detergent, you can help reduce your energy and water consumption while still getting your clothes clean and fresh.   • Key Signs You May Be Overloading Your Washing Machine

    When it comes to doing laundry, it's important to make sure that you are using your washing machine correctly to avoid potential issues. Overloading your washing machine is a common mistake that can cause a range of problems, from clothes not getting clean to damaging the machine itself. Key signs that you may be overloading your washing machine: One of the key signs that you may be overloading your washing machine is that your clothes don't come out clean. This is because when you overload the machine, the clothes don't have enough space to move around, which can prevent them from being cleaned properly. In addition, an overloaded machine may take longer to wash clothes, which can lead to longer wash cycles. Another sign of an overloaded washing machine is excessive noise or vibration. When you overload the machine, it has to work harder to balance the load, which can cause the machine to vibrate or make more noise than usual. This can be not only annoying but also damaging to the machine itself over time. An overloaded washing machine can also result in clothes that are still wet after the spin cycle. When the machine is overloaded, it may not be able to spin the clothes properly, leaving them wet. It's important to follow the manufacturer's guidelines for loading your washing machine to avoid these issues. Overloading your washing machine can cause damage to the machine's components and may even lead to mechanical problems over time. By being mindful of how much laundry you are putting in the machine, you can ensure that your clothes are properly cleaned and that your washing machine lasts as long as possible. In conclusion, overloading your washing machine can cause a range of problems, from clothes not getting clean to damaging the machine itself. By being mindful of how much laundry you are putting in the machine, you can avoid these issues and ensure that your clothes are properly cleaned. Always follow the manufacturer's guidelines and pay attention to the signs that your washing machine may be overloaded to avoid potential problems down the line.   • Grill Like a Pro: Must-Have Features for Your Outdoor Gas Grill

    Are you ready to take your grilling game to the next level? Whether you're a seasoned pro or just starting out, having the right gas grill can make all the difference. But with so many options available, it can be tough to know which features are essential and which are just nice to have. That's where we come in. As grilling enthusiasts ourselves, we've put together a list of must-have features that will help you get the most out of your outdoor gas grill. First and foremost, quality is key. Look for grills made from high-quality materials like stainless steel, cast aluminum, or cast iron. These materials will last longer and provide better performance over time. You'll also want to invest in a grill with high-quality burners that provide even heat distribution and reliable ignition systems that make starting up a breeze. Temperature control is another essential feature. A good thermometer and adjustable vents will help you regulate the heat and achieve perfect results every time. And speaking of results, a spacious cooking surface is a must-have for larger families or those who love to entertain. Consider a grill with a surface area of at least 500 square inches to ensure you have plenty of room to cook for a crowd. Here are some must-have features on gas grills: High-quality burners: The quality of the burners is crucial. Look for burners made from high-quality materials such as stainless steel or brass, as they will last longer and provide better heat distribution Ignition System: A reliable ignition system is essential for any gas grill. Look for a grill with a push button or electric ignition system that is easy to use and quickly lights the burners. Temperature control: The ability to control the temperature is important for achieving perfect results. Look for a grill with an accurate thermometer and temperature control mechanism, such as adjustable vents, to help you regulate the heat. Cooking surface: Choose a grill with a cooking surface that is big enough to meet your needs. Consider the size of your family and the frequency of your grilling, and choose a grill with a cooking surface that is suitable for your needs. Durable construction: Look for a grill that is made from high-quality materials, such as stainless steel, cast aluminum, or cast iron. Durable construction ensures that the grill will last longer and provide better performance. Easy to clean: Cleaning your grill after use is essential for maintaining its performance and longevity. Look for a grill with removable grates and grease trays that are easy to clean and maintain. Warranty: A good manufacturer warranty is important for protecting your investment. Look for a grill with a warranty that covers the essential components, such as the burners and ignition system, for at least a few years. But what about those features that aren't essential? While built-in smoker boxes and multiple fuel sources may sound appealing, they're often more hassle than they're worth. Stick with a single fuel source and a removable smoker box for maximum flexibility. And while built-in lights and infrared burners may seem cool, they're not essential for great grilling results. Here are some features that may not be necessary on gas grills: Built-in smoker box: While a smoker box can be a useful addition to a grill, a built-in smoker box may not be necessary. A separate smoker box can be used with most gas grills and can be easily removed when not needed. Multiple fuel sources: Some grills offer the option to use different fuel sources, such as natural gas or charcoal. While this may seem like a good idea, it's often more hassle than it's worth. If you prefer cooking with different fuels, you're better off buying separate grills for each. Side burner: A side burner can be useful for cooking side dishes or sauces, but it's not a feature that everyone will use. If you have a stove inside your house or outdoor kitchen, you may not need a side burner on your grill. Built-in lights: While built-in lights may seem like a cool feature, they're not essential for cooking on a gas grill. Portable lights or even a flashlight can be used to illuminate the grilling area. Infrared burners: Infrared burners are designed to heat up quickly and cook food faster. However, they can be expensive and may not be necessary for most grilling needs. Standard burners can provide similar results if properly maintained and used. Ultimately, the features you need on a gas grill depend on your individual preferences and cooking needs. It's important to carefully evaluate the features of a grill and consider whether they're necessary for your grilling habits and cooking style.   • Common Oven Problems & How To Solve Them

    Ovens are an essential appliance in every home, allowing us to cook everything from a simple weeknight dinner to elaborate holiday feasts. But like any appliance, ovens can encounter problems that can affect their performance and reliability. In this blog, we'll take a look at some of the most common issues people experience with their ovens, and what you can do to fix them. One of the most common issues people encounter with their ovens is improper heating. This can result in food not cooking evenly, or not cooking at all. The culprit could be a faulty heating element or temperature sensor, or even a problem with the oven's control panel. Another common issue is uneven cooking or hot spots in the oven, which can be caused by a variety of factors, including a damaged heating element, a faulty thermostat, or even the oven's positioning in the kitchen. Other issues people may encounter with their ovens include a malfunctioning self-cleaning cycle, a door that doesn't seal properly, burners that won't ignite, and a foul odor or smoke coming from the oven.
